A Colorado CEO, Lucas N. Kalisher, was charged with assault after allegedly strangling a teenage boy at an In-N-Out restaurant in Loveland. The incident started when the boy and his friends were playing around and splashing water on each other, accidentally splashing a nearby customer. The teen went to the woman’s table to apologize, but the woman’s male companion grabbed him, placed his hands around the boy’s neck, pulled him down to the table, and threw him backward onto the floor. Kalisher left the restaurant before police arrived, but was later identified through witness accounts and video footage. He turned himself in to police and has been charged with second-degree strangulation and child abuse.

Lucas N. Kalisher is the CEO of Summit Source Funding LLC in Denver according to his LinkedIn page. He was arraigned on charges of assault following the incident at In-N-Out restaurant. The Loveland Police Department issued a statement thanking the community for their assistance in identifying Kalisher. According to the police chief, Tim Doran, the involvement of witnesses in the incident was in line with the department’s new Vision Statement: ONE Community, ONE Police Department, ONE Team.
